All Driftgate API nodes sit behind the Copperline load balancer, which probes each node every ten seconds on the health endpoint. A node is pulled from rotation after three consecutive failures and re-added after two successes. If you see traffic dropping on one node, check whether the balancer has marked it unhealthy before restarting anything — restarts reset the success counter and prolong recovery. Common failure signatures, probe tuning values, and the node drain procedure are listed on the internal page below.

runbook for yahip-kagup: https://confluence.tolvaqsys.internal/display/display/display/fb0dadff

## Deployment

Greenloop's drift-compensation module must be deployed alongside the controller, never separately, because calibration offsets are loaded at boot and shared via local socket. Reviewers should confirm the humidity sensor recalibration interval matches the hardware batch in use. The deployment ships with the following configuration.

config for tajep-bajof:
[fendor]
host = fendor.zarqellabs.test
user = fendor_svc
database = fendor_prod

**Onboarding: Eventbarn schema registry**

Eventbarn is the schema registry for all platform events. Producers register schemas before publishing; consumers fetch by version. Support handles two issues: rejected schemas (usually a breaking field change — escalate to the owning team) and registry lockouts. Lockouts happen when the registry's admin session expires mid-migration. To restore admin access during a lockout, enter the recovery passphrase shown below at the unlock prompt.

strongbox words: druvan-lamys-eliius-jorax-istox-soreth-ulays-gilix-ralix-oliiel-norwyn-casvan-praius

## Onboarding: Catalogue Import — Branchford Library System

The nightly import pulls MARC records from the Tellbrook feed, normalizes them, and writes into the Shelfline catalogue service. Maintainers: the dedupe pass runs before ISBN enrichment; do not reorder it or duplicates slip through. Failed batches land in the quarantine table and retry twice. Logs live in the Shelfline ops dashboard. The importer authenticates to the Shelfline write API using the service key that follows.

API key for bageg-kajef: vxb2-ss